WebHigher lending charges (HLC) are payable for all advances above 80% LTV. Where the HLC is payable by the borrower (s) it cannot be added to the mortgage and must be paid prior to the release of mortgage funds. WebCar Finance Calculator. Car Finance. Calculator. Web25 sep. 2024 · These fees are supposed to cover the preparation of documents, attorney fees, notary fees, and more. If your loan origination fee isn’t flat, the cost might be between .5% and 1% of the loan amount, or even as high as 2%. Again, it varies between lenders, and some—such as Better Mortgage—don’t charge loan origination fees at all.
